Orania - Afrikaner or white separatist
The inclusion of "white separatist" in the first sentence of the lead of Orania was determined in 2022 RFC. You can read the RFC at Talk:Orania/Archive 3#RfC: What should the first sentence be?. Part of the problem is that a lot of the coverage in so-called "reliable" sources is written by people who are writing for an audience of Americans and Europeans. So they focus on skin colour because their audiences relate to that issue. Wikipedia policy is that articles should be based on what reliable sources say (see Wikipedia:Core content policies), so if most reliable sources express Orania in terms of being "white separatist", then the article is likely to say just that.
If you want to change the first sentence of the article, you should start a new RFC. The page Wikipedia:Requests for comment tells you have to do this. It would be entirely appropriate to start a new RFC because:
- It has been about three years since the last RFC.
- There has been discussion on the talk page about how inappropriate the first sentence is given that the people of Orania identify as "Afrikaners" and "Boers", not as white.
My advice is to look at what reliable sources have said during the last three years (i.e. after the last RFC), and perhaps also to see whether higher quality sources give more accurate coverage than left-wing newspapers such as The Guardian.-- Toddy1 (talk) 10:20, 10 August 2025 (UTC)
